Output f9122ee6d12b91a03b40ac94cd4bf813f49d19b77e59df66bae5cec404a0b58e:6

value
2895140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f100294ef54fc8e529f8cf988a58fcb4932fbfb OP_EQUAL
address
3BpG7EhzzrpzPyMAzkmhURxBCySEiiSvrE
transaction
f9122ee6d12b91a03b40ac94cd4bf813f49d19b77e59df66bae5cec404a0b58e
spent
true